“Protect Your Unreleased Songs” – Black Sherif To Colleagues
Black Sherif, Ghana's most popular young musician, has issued a warning to his peers in the music industry to safeguard their unreleased compositions.
The Ghanaian vocalist with a lot of potential appears to have seen how his fellow musician's tracks have been leaked without his permission.
This comment also serves as a cautionary note to musicians who like stealing tunes from their peers.
Sherif turned to social media to warn fellow artists about the situation. To keep their unpublished tracks from being leaked by unidentified sources.
He wrote in his assertion: lol, protect your unreleased songs, my people. protect them.
